CNN Approach for Identification of Medicinal Plants

  • Tushar Kumar Maurya,
  • Aryaman Singh,
  • V. Pandimurugan

摘要

Botanists and the public could identify plant species more quickly with the aid of an automated plant species identification system. Due to their critical role in maintaining human health, medicinal plants have long been researched and taken into consideration. Effective weed control is also necessary for modern farming since failure to control the weeds results in significant yield losses. However, it takes a lot of time and effort to identify medicinal plants, and a qualified expert is needed. Therefore, a vision-based approach can aid both scientists and regular people in properly and rapidly identifying herb plants. Deep learning is effective in extracting features because it excels at giving more detailed information about images. In this study, a brand-new CNN-based approach was suggested. A CNN block for feature extraction and a classifier block for categorizing the extracted features make up the proposed deep learning (DL) model. As a result, the suggested method can successfully replace conventional techniques and identify medicinal plants in real-time.
